The Hyundai Santa Fe is a midsize SUV that combines family versatility with modern comfort. Recognized for its exceptional value, it offers a spacious cabin, advanced safety technologies, and balanced driving dynamics. Ideal for active families, this model stands out for its reliability, contemporary design, and practical features that make everyday life easier.
Insurance premiums for the Hyundai Santa Fe have experienced interesting fluctuations between 2021 and 2025. After dropping to $1072 in 2022 from $1187 in 2021, costs slightly increased to $1088 in 2023, before climbing significantly to $1345 in 2024 and $1441 in 2025, likely reflecting changes in repair costs.

Insurance premiums for the Hyundai Santa Fe vary considerably by city. Montreal and Terrebonne show the highest costs at $1650 and $1684 respectively, while Repentigny and Brossard offer the most affordable premiums at $1089 and $1109. Other cities fall within an intermediate range, with notable variations based on urban density.
